Ir para conteúdo
  • Cadastre-se

dev botao

  • Este tópico foi criado há 3756 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Recommended Posts

Postado

Guilherme,

 

a consulta que você está realizando é com o mesmo certificado utilizado para emitir (duplicar) a nota em teste no ambiente de homologação?

 

Caso afirmativo, o destinatário é o mesmo que o emitente (CNPJ) e a nota é transmitida retornando o cStat = 100, Autorizado o uso da NF-e?

Caso negativo, o certificado que está utilizando para a consulta é relacionado ao CNPJ do destinatário da nota emitida em homologação?

 

Att.

Rômulo Mayworm

 

Boa tarde pessoal,

 

Focus, respondendo as suas perguntas;

sim, a consulta é realizada com o mesmo certificado que foi utilizado para a emissão da nota.

sim, o destinatário é o mesmo que o emitente (CNPJ) sendo diferente apenas a razão social do destinatário que fica com o valor "NF-E EMITIDA EM AMBIENTE DE HOMOLOGACAO - SEM VALOR FISCAL";

sobre o cStat = 100 retornado na transmissão da nota, não sei te responder, pelo programa do sefaz, o xml de retorno é armazenado em algum ligar?

sim esta autorizado o uso da NF-e

 

 

Obrigado

Postado (editado)

Boa tarde pessoal,

 

Focus, respondendo as suas perguntas;

sim, a consulta é realizada com o mesmo certificado que foi utilizado para a emissão da nota.

sim, o destinatário é o mesmo que o emitente (CNPJ) sendo diferente apenas a razão social do destinatário que fica com o valor "NF-E EMITIDA EM AMBIENTE DE HOMOLOGACAO - SEM VALOR FISCAL";

sobre o cStat = 100 retornado na transmissão da nota, não sei te responder, pelo programa do sefaz, o xml de retorno é armazenado em algum ligar?

sim esta autorizado o uso da NF-e

 

 

Obrigado

 

Guilherme,

 

pra desencargo de consciência, faz a consulta da chave da NF-e mencionada em https://www.sefaz.rs.gov.br/NFE/NFE-COM.aspx e marca o Ambiente de Homologação de Empresas verifica o retorno se está tudo ok.

 

Att.

Rômulo Mayworm

Editado por FocusRJ

"Não me envergonho de mudar de opinião, porque não me envergonho de pensar" (Blaise Pascal)

Postado

Rômulo, até agora só recebi notas com dhRecbto entre 10/07/2013 e 18/07/2013. Tinha acabado de fazer um consulta ontem e a maioria só vei hoje depois que configurei para receber somente as que ainda não tinham sido manifestadas.

Postado

Rômulo, até agora só recebi notas com dhRecbto entre 10/07/2013 e 18/07/2013. Tinha acabado de fazer um consulta ontem e a maioria só vei hoje depois que configurei para receber somente as que ainda não tinham sido manifestadas.

 

Ricardo,

 

já testou novamente com o indicador = 0 de todas as NF-es? O resultado foi com menos notas realmente? Se possível poste o código do seu comando para buscar as NF-es destinadas.

 

Att.

Rômulo Mayworm

"Não me envergonho de mudar de opinião, porque não me envergonho de pensar" (Blaise Pascal)

Postado

Guilherme,

 

pra desencargo de consciência, faz a consulta da chave da NF-e mencionada em https://www.sefaz.rs.gov.br/NFE/NFE-COM.aspx e marca o Ambiente de Homologação de Empresas verifica o retorno se está tudo ok.

 

Att.

Rômulo Mayworm

 

FocusRJ,

 

Realizei a consulta porém no sefaz de sp https://homologacao.nfe.fazenda.sp.gov.br/ConsultaNFe/consulta/publica/ConsultarNFe.aspx e encontrou nota.

 

 

Obrigado.

Postado

Bom dia Jorge.

Só por curiosidade, você está fazendo essas consultas dentro de um laço de repetição até que o indCont seja igual a 0, usando o ultNSU resultante da consulta anterior? Por exemplo: na primeira consulta, vc usa ultNSU = 0, na segunda 7457866225 (supondo que a resposta acima foi resultado da primeira consulta), na terceira ultNSU = ultNSU resultante da 2ª consulta e assim por diante, até que o indCont seja igual a 0. Pergunto isso porque uso essa lógica desde que o webservice foi liberado pela Receita e, apesar de sofrer os mesmos problemas de desempenho relatados pelos colegas, meus clientes sempre conseguiram obter a lista de NFe  destinadas para eles.

Claro que no meu caso é via componente, mas acredito que no monitor seja o mesmo processo - peço desculpas se dei um pitaco fora, mas estou tentando ajudar apenas.

Asotrogildo, boa tarde, sim um laço e cansei da mesma resposta, então como disse acima, como pra mim ainda não está impactando deixei pra ver isso depois, com mais calma, mas não estou detonando o processo, principalmente pq sei que outros estão utilizando, mesmo não sentindo-se satisfeito com a performance, porém com resultado satisfatórios.

 

[]s,

Jorge Andrade

 

"Quem tem medo de perguntar, está fadado a eternizar-se na dúvida - [Jorge Andrade]";
 

"A soberba,  é o sentimento caracterizado pela pretensão de superioridade sobre as demais pessoas, levando a manifestações ostensivas de arrogância, por vezes sem fundamento algum em fatos ou variáveis reais - [Desconhecido";
 

"Aquele  que pesquisa antes de indagar, tem a grande chance de dirimir as suas dúvidas, fixar o aprendizado da pesquisa e evoluir para outros conhecimentos inesperados - [Jorge Andrade]";
 

"Os políticos e as fraldas devem ser trocados frequentemente e pela mesma razão - [Éça de Queiroz]".

Postado

Guilherme, coloca o código que vc utiliza pra consulta aqui cara pra gnt tentar dar uma olhada!

 

Abraços,

Rômulo Mayworm

 

Rômulo, realizei testes hoje pela manhã e ele passou a encontrar as NF-e a partir do ultNSU, talvez estava com algum problema no momento que estava realizando os testes na sexta feira...

 

Obrigado.

  • Curtir 1
Postado
WebRep
 
Classificação geral
 
 
Este site não tem classificação
(número de votos insuficientes)
 
 
 
 
 
 
 
 
 
 
 

Mark, percebi que você informou o Ultimo NSU errado:

 

ACBrNFe.ConsultaNFeDest(CNPJ,
         StrToIndicadorNFe(ok,indNFe),
         StrToIndicadorEmissor(ok,IndEmi),
         UltNSu); //Esta variável não deveria ser  "ultimoNSU"

 

pois, UltNSu está iniciando vazio = ''.

Postado (editado)

 

Mark, percebi que você informou o Ultimo NSU errado:

 

ACBrNFe.ConsultaNFeDest(CNPJ,

         StrToIndicadorNFe(ok,indNFe),

         StrToIndicadorEmissor(ok,IndEmi),

         UltNSu); //Esta variável não deveria ser  "ultimoNSU"

 

pois, UltNSu está iniciando vazio = ''.

 

 

Realmente foi um erro nesta rotina, mas, se for informado esta variável a mesma deverá ser incrementada logo abaixo.  Da forma que o código está possivelmente estaria iniciando sempre do primeiro NSU.

 

Ainda assim havia muito erro de conexão, do tipo, a cada 15 consultas a conexão caia como se não houvesse resposta do webservice.

 

Este problema foi resolvido para mim após reescrever a rotina usando .NET.  Hoje realizo a consulta a cada 4 horas para ~15CNPJ em menos de um minuto total de processamento.

Editado por Mark Apollo

- Sou desenvolvedor.

- De que linguagem, delphi? .NET? Java?

- Qualquer uma, sou desenvolvedor.

  • 1 ano depois...
Postado
Mark Apollo boa tarde.

 

Seguinte, sei q o tópico é um pouco antigo, mas gostaria de saber se você ainda usa essa rotina ConsultaNFeDest ?

Estou com ela implementada em Delphi, e está dando muito erro de conexão.

Você disse que reescreveu ela em .net e conseguiu uma melhora significativa nesse processo. Uma pergunta: você está usando os componentes do ACBr ou você refez do zero mesmo?

Poderia disponibilizar o trecho de código em .Net?

 

Desde já grato.

  • Este tópico foi criado há 3756 dias atrás.
  • Talvez seja melhor você criar um NOVO TÓPICO do que postar uma resposta aqui.

Crie uma conta ou entre para comentar

Você precisar ser um membro para fazer um comentário

Criar uma conta

Crie uma nova conta em nossa comunidade. É fácil!

Crie uma nova conta

Entrar

Já tem uma conta? Faça o login.

Entrar Agora
×
×
  • Criar Novo...

Informação Importante

Colocamos cookies em seu dispositivo para ajudar a tornar este site melhor. Você pode ajustar suas configurações de cookies, caso contrário, assumiremos que você está bem para continuar.